The problems being solved

Across India’s farms, a quiet battle rages. Wild boars raid fields at night; peacocks and parakeets descend on grain; squirrels gnaw at young coconuts. Fungal pathogens like Colletotrichum cause anthracnose in black pepper, while Cercospora blights peanut leaves. Mites and nematodes silently sap yields. And when the monsoon turns violent, hailstorms shred apple orchards and heavy rain flattens ripening crops. Weeds compete for every drop of water and nutrient. These aren’t isolated nuisances—they are the persistent, multi-front challenge that Indian growers face, demanding protection that works around the clock and across the crop cycle.

Where the market is heading

The global crop protection chemicals market is valued in the range of USD 80–85 billion and is expected to cross USD 100 billion by the end of the decade, growing at a mid-single-digit annual rate (MarketsandMarkets). India’s market, estimated at roughly USD 6–7 billion, is on a similar growth path, projected to approach USD 10 billion by 2034 (IMARC Group). Herbicides hold the largest share, but the momentum is shifting.

Biological crop protection products are attracting billions in R&D investment as large agrochemical players acquire biopesticide startups. Precision agriculture—using sensors, satellite imagery, and data analytics—is beginning to guide more targeted application, reducing waste and environmental load. At the same time, startups are pursuing new chemical classes with novel modes of action to overcome pest resistance while meeting stricter safety standards. Consolidation in the supply chain is reshaping the competitive landscape, but the Indian market’s generic manufacturing base and rising export demand keep it dynamic.

The white space

For all the progress, significant opportunity remains untapped. AI-driven deterrents are still largely in pilot or small-scale deployment; scaling them for India’s fragmented smallholder farms—where cost sensitivity is high—calls for frugal, solar-powered, and community-shared models. Biologicals with precise molecular targets need formulation breakthroughs to match the efficacy and shelf life of synthetics under tropical conditions.

Weather protection solutions, like retractable hail nets and rain shields, are ripe for low-cost mechanization and integration with weather forecast APIs. The convergence of pest, disease, and weather data into a single advisory platform could help farmers make real-time decisions, but such platforms remain scarce. Finally, there is room for synergistic products that combine biological and chemical actives, reducing the total chemical load while maintaining yield protection—a sweet spot for Indian innovation.
